ARM: dts: exynos: Add S5M8767 clocks for RTC in Exynos4412 Origen

Add node for clock controller of Samsung S5M8767 PMIC.  This provides
the 32768 Hz clock required by S3C RTC.  Except making the S3C RTC
working, this also fixes dtbs_check warnings:

  arch/arm/boot/dts/exynos4412-origen.dt.yaml: rtc@10070000: clocks: [[7, 346]] is too short
  arch/arm/boot/dts/exynos4412-origen.dt.yaml: rtc@10070000: clock-names: ['rtc'] is too short
